Common questions
What skills are most in demand for software engineering jobs in Basel?
The most-requested skills are Stakeholder Management, Project Management, Agile Methodologies, Business Analysis, Team Leadership, based on live Basel software engineering postings.
Which languages do software engineering roles in Basel require?
English is the most-requested language (76% of postings), followed by German (62%). Languages are reported by prevalence across postings.
What seniority levels are hiring for software engineering in Basel?
The seniority mix is junior 2%, mid 48%, senior 45%, lead 5% across current Basel software engineering postings.
